Navigating Spanish bureaucracy can be daunting, especially when importing a vehicle from another EU country or registering a foreign-plated car in a small municipality like Yepes. One of the most crucial documents you will need is the European Certificate of Conformity (COC). This document, issued by the vehicle manufacturer, certifies that the car complies with European type-approval standards. Without it, passing your ITV (Inspección Técnica de Vehículos) and registering your vehicle with the Dirección General de Tráfico (DGT) becomes virtually impossible.

Instructions on how and where to submit it in Yepes
The Certificate of Conformity is technically requested directly from the vehicle manufacturer (or their official Spanish brand dealership/homologation department), rather than the local Town Hall of Yepes. However, depending on your specific vehicle registration or homologation process, you may need to present your gathered documents locally. Here is how to handle the process efficiently from Yepes:
- Step 1: Fill out the template below with your specific personal details and the exact Vehicle Identification Number (VIN / Número de Bastidor).
- Step 2: Send the request via certified email (Correo Postal Certificado) or through the official customer portal/email of the brand's official representative in Spain.
- Step 3: Local Town Hall or ITV connection: If you are registering a vehicle brought from abroad, once you receive the COC, you must take it to your nearest ITV station (the closest options to Yepes are located in the surrounding Toledo province or Aranjuez area) to complete the technical inspection.
- Step 4: DGT submission: Finally, submit the approved ITV card, the COC, and proof of municipal tax payment (Impuesto de Vehículos de Tracción Mecánica - IVTM) at the Yepes Town Hall (Ayuntamiento) or directly to the DGT.

Additional documentation required
To ensure your request for the COC goes smoothly without administrative delays, make sure to attach the following documents along with the filled template:
- A clear, legible copy of your DNI, NIE, or valid Passport.
- A copy of the foreign vehicle registration document (both front and back pages).
- Proof of ownership or bill of sale (Purchase Contract / Contrato de Compraventa or Invoice) if the vehicle is not yet registered in your name in Spain.
- Clear photographs of the vehicle's manufacturing plate (usually found on the door frame or under the hood) showing the VIN and type-approval number, if available.
Expert Tip: Always request the COC directly from the official manufacturer or their authorized Spanish importer. Avoid third-party intermediary websites that often overcharge heavily for services you can easily request yourself. If your vehicle is older than 1996 or was manufactured for a non-EU market, a standard COC might not exist; in that case, you will need to request a Ficha Reducida from an authorized automotive engineer in the Toledo area before visiting the ITV in Yepes.
